About This Facility
What is Trend Health And Rehab Of Houston's CMS Rating?
CMS assigns TREND HEALTH AND REHAB OF HOUSTON an overall rating of 1 out of 5 stars, which is considered much below average nationally. Within Mississippi, this rating places the facility higher than 0% of the state's 100 nursing homes. A rating at this level reflects concerns identified through health inspections, staffing assessments, or quality measures that families should carefully consider.
How is Trend Health And Rehab Of Houston Staffed?
CMS rates TREND HEALTH AND REHAB OF HOUSTON's staffing level at 4 out of 5 stars, which is above average compared to other nursing homes.
What Have Inspectors Found at Trend Health And Rehab Of Houston?
State health inspectors documented 30 deficiencies at TREND HEALTH AND REHAB OF HOUSTON during 2022 to 2025. These included: 3 that caused actual resident harm, 25 with potential for harm, and 2 minor or isolated issues. Deficiencies causing actual harm indicate documented cases where residents experienced negative health consequences.
Who Owns and Operates Trend Health And Rehab Of Houston?
TREND HEALTH AND REHAB OF HOUSTON is owned by a for-profit company. For-profit facilities operate as businesses with obligations to shareholders or private owners. The facility is operated by TREND CONSULTANTS, a chain that manages multiple nursing homes. With 66 certified beds and approximately 44 residents (about 67% occupancy), it is a smaller facility located in HOUSTON, Mississippi.

Was Trend Health And Rehab Of Houston Ever Fined?
TREND HEALTH AND REHAB OF HOUSTON has been fined $16,700 across 2 penalty actions. This is below the Mississippi average of $33,246. While any fine indicates a compliance issue, fines under $50,000 are relatively common and typically reflect isolated problems that were subsequently corrected. Families should ask what specific issues led to these fines and confirm they've been resolved.
Is Trend Health And Rehab Of Houston on Any Federal Watch List?
TREND HEALTH AND REHAB OF HOUSTON is not on any federal watch list. The most significant is the Special Focus Facility (SFF) program, which identifies the bottom 1% of nursing homes nationally based on persistent, serious quality problems. Not being on this list means the facility has avoided the pattern of deficiencies that triggers enhanced federal oversight. This is a positive indicator, though families should still review the facility's inspection history directly.
